Whoa! I know that sounds odd. Most people chase shiny features. But boring security wins. When you trade, swap, or dive into DeFi, the little details protect your stack more than flashy UX ever will.
Seriously? Yep. Here’s the thing. I used to rush into new wallets because they looked slick. Initially I thought a pretty UI meant better safety, but then realized that surface polish often hides risky defaults and unvetted integrations.
Hmm… my instinct said something felt off about rush-to-market wallets. I’m biased, but experience taught me to respect conservative design. On one hand, convenience is irresistible; on the other, convenience can quietly open doors to exploits if you don’t vet key management and counterparty risk.
Okay, so check this out—security isn’t just a checklist. It’s a habit. You need layered controls, audit trails, and sane defaults that protect novices without annoying power users, though actually that’s harder than it sounds because tradeoffs abound and tradeoffs matter.
Here’s what bugs me about many platforms: they promise seamless swapping, but hide custodian-like behaviors under “non-custodial” labels. My first impression, before deep dives, was often misleading. Now I tune into permission scopes and on-chain approvals first. And somethin’ about mass approvals still worries me—very very important to watch those allowances…

A pragmatic approach to wallet security, swaps, and DeFi
Whoa! This part matters. First, think about your threat model. Are you defending against phishing, a compromised laptop, or an attacker who gets your seed phrase? Each scenario needs different tools and behaviors, though they overlap in practice.
Initially I thought one solution would fit all, but my fieldwork showed that’s not realistic. Keep separate wallets for different activities: a cold-hold vault for long-term assets, a hot wallet for small trades, and a smart-contract-only wallet for active DeFi positions. That segmentation reduces blast radius when something goes sideways.
Seriously? Yes. Use hardware where feasible—cold storage still beats pure software for high balances. But hardware isn’t a magic bullet. It depends on how you set up your recovery, whether you store your seed phrase safely, and how you handle firmware updates over time.
Here’s my practical checklist when evaluating wallets or integrations: look for open-source code, independent audits, transparent upgrade mechanisms, and minimal default allowances for token approvals. Also prefer wallets that let you preview transaction data on a secure external screen, because human eyes catching anomalies are still very useful.
I’ll be honest—user behavior is the weakest link. People click “approve” without reading. Something as simple as a clear, readable confirmation screen can prevent costly mistakes, though most apps don’t prioritize that because onboarding conversions matter to them.
Whoa! Small swaps are fine, usually. Medium swaps require caution. Large swaps and complex multi-leg DeFi interactions demand rehearsal and dry runs, especially when interacting with new contracts or bridges.
On one hand, automated routing and aggregator services save slippage. On the other hand, they increase counterparty layers and sometimes obscure the actual contracts you’re interacting with. I learned this the hard way after watching a trade route hop through multiple unfamiliar contracts and feeling my stomach drop—ugh, lesson learned.
Actually, wait—let me rephrase that: use aggregators, but inspect the destination and gas flows. If something routes through an unknown token wrapper or uses an exotic bridge, pause. Measure slippage and review contract addresses on a block explorer before confirming.
Something simple helps: do a tiny test transaction first. It’s low effort and answers many questions fast. If the test behaves, scale up. If it fails, you saved yourself real money and a headache.
Whoa! Integration with DeFi protocols should be deliberate, not automatic. Many wallets offer one-click integrations, which feel great, but you must ask who holds the private keys to any intermediate contracts and what permissions are being granted.
My approach is to prefer wallets that make permission management visible and revocable. Revoke managers should be within reach in the UI. If revocations require a third-party or complex on-chain flows, it adds friction and risk.
Okay, quick aside (oh, and by the way…)—I used a device recently that displayed the full raw calldata for a swap, and that small design choice saved me from signing a malicious spend. It’s small, but it mattered a lot to me. User experience that empowers users beats lip service to security every time.
Here’s a real-world tip: if you’re using a mobile-first wallet for active swapping, pair it with a hardware signer when doing big moves. That extra step is slight friction and huge protection. The attacker needs both your phone and your hardware device—two distinct barriers.
Whoa! For DeFi builders: use time locks and multisig for treasury management, and publish clear upgrade paths. For users: prefer protocols with a public upgrade process, ideally governed by multisig signers you can verify, and that have bug bounty programs.
Initially I trusted governance promises blindly, but after watching several opaque upgrades I now scan proposals and multisig signer histories. On the flip side, governance can be slow; sometimes speed is necessary, but transparency must be there when shortcuts happen.
I’ll be honest—bridges are the scariest components right now. They concentrate risk across chains, and their smart contracts are complex and often underinsured. If you move assets across chains, keep amounts conservative and prefer proven, audited bridges with good histories.
Okay, so check this out—if you’re shopping for a wallet that balances swap convenience and DeFi access with solid security, consider wallets that (a) support hardware-backed keys, (b) surface transaction internals clearly, and (c) integrate with reputable on-chain analytics and revocation tools. I often point folks to solutions that let you inspect and manage every approval.
For a practical starting point, I recommend reading the vendor docs and trying a controlled flow on testnets. If you want a concise place to begin due diligence, this safepal official site has useful details about hardware features and integration options that I found straightforward and transparent.
FAQ
How do I safely use swap features without being exploited?
Start small. Verify contract addresses on a block explorer, test with minimal amounts, and use wallets that show full transaction data on-device. Revoke unnecessary approvals, keep firmware and apps updated, and consider hardware signing for large trades. Also separate wallets by purpose—don’t mix a high-value cold wallet with daily trade operations.
Leave a Reply